this 10 cash coin appears to have two die breaks on the obverse sine of the coin at the 5:00 AND 7:00 position. OR... lamination separation, but I am not leaning in that direction as it does not seem to be lifting off of the coin just a deep crack look to it. Does not go to the edge! It is on both sided of the Dragon.but does not go completely across the bottom of the Dragon just stops.
From the pictures, it appears to be a lamination flaw. A die crack usually appears as a ridge on the coin rather than as an 'escarpment', (to use a parallel geographical term).
